You may not know the name Barry Eastmond, but chances are good if you were paying attention to r&b hits in the 80s that you know a bunch of his songs. He started out as a session keyboardist playing with greats like Change and Starpoint, but his big breakthrough was when he penned "You Are My Lady" for Freddie Jackson and watched it climb the pop and r&b charts. He went on to have a long and fruitful partnership with Freddie and Billy Ocean, who he continues to work with on new material right now. For Billy he wrote hits like "When The Going Gets Tough" and "There'll be Sad Songs". We also hear about Anita Baker, Jeffrey Osborne, The Temptations, Aretha, Al Jarreau, James Ingram, Diana Ross, Steve Perry, Britney Spears and tons more.
